France: Apple Tour on the Road
by Dennis Sellers, dsellers@maccentral.com
March 15, 2000, 7:00 am ET
Apple France's marketing department is always eager to show the power of the Mac, so through March 17, the French subsidiary of our favorite computer company is holding Apple Tour 2000.
"This show is always divided in two parts," says Lionel Guicherd-Callin, rédacteur en chef of the mac-arthur.com Web site. "First, the crowd has got an overview of Apple financial results, then new products are show like the brand new PowerBooks, the AirPort technology, iMovie, Sherlock II, and the upcoming French version of IBM ViaVoice."
At one stop on the Apple Tour, an Apple Frances employee said that the company lead by Steve Jobs is now holding 5 percent of the world computer science market. Also, regarding Sherlock, Apple France is making tremendous strides to improve the number of French Sherlock plug-ins, says Guicherd-Callin. With the help of SVM Mac, Apple France is sponsoring a contest designed to see Sherlock plug-ins created that are dedicated to many French Web sites like iBazar (a Web auction site), bol.fr (an online bookstore), and les pages jaunes et blanches, the national telephone directory published by France Telecom.
"These plug-ins will give a substantial publicity to Apple's Sherlock technology, which remains quite unknown in our country," Guicherd-Callin says. "
The first part of the Apple Tour 2000 ended with an overview of Mac OS X. However, the crowd was a little bit disappointed as there were only pictures of Mac OS X and no real demo, notes Guicherd-Callin.
The second part of the Apple Tour 2000 is dedicated to seminars, he adds. There are four seminars: Creative, Education, Business and Health.
